Browse free open source C++ Machine Learning Software and projects below. Use the toggles on the left to filter open source C++ Machine Learning Software by OS, license, language, programming language, and project status.
fast C++ library for linear algebra & scientific computing
Offline speech recognition API for Android, iOS, Raspberry Pi
ONNX Runtime: cross-platform, high performance ML inferencing
A simulator for drones, cars and more, built on Unreal Engine
OpenVINO™ Toolkit repository
TensorFlow is an open source library for machine learning
Real-time multi-person keypoint detection library for body, face, etc.
Open-source simulator for autonomous driving research.
C++ library for high performance inference on NVIDIA GPUs
Open standard for machine learning interoperability
Simplifies the development of custom machine learning models
MNN is a blazing fast, lightweight deep learning framework
Open Source Computer Vision Library
Unsupervised text tokenizer for Neural Network-based text generation
Toolkit for making machine learning and data analysis applications
C++ DataFrame for statistical, Financial, and ML analysis
A retargetable MLIR-based machine learning compiler runtime toolkit
Gradient boosting framework based on decision tree algorithms
OpenMLDB is an open-source machine learning database
The Compute Library is a set of computer vision and machine learning
PyTorch/TorchScript/FX compiler for NVIDIA GPUs using TensorRT
A lightweight 3D Morphable Face Model library in modern C++
High-performance library for gradient boosting on decision trees
On-device AI across mobile, embedded and edge for PyTorch